Linux/BSD: Modify only keypad keys

The `keycode` field of `InputEventKey` is supposed to be "unshifted";
That is, what the key would output if no modifier keys were pressed.
This should match what's written on the key label, but `Key` enumerates
also all keypad keys, which require a modifier. We thus require some
extra checks for them.

Note that this can still allow "stuck keys", but that's an even deeper
problem.
